CaseChat Overview and Summary
In the matter of *Lane & Parsons*, heard by Judge Neville, the court was presented with an Initiating Application filed on 8 May 2015. The specific nature of the dispute between the parties, and the identity of Lane and Parsons beyond their role as applicants or respondents in this proceeding, are not detailed in the provided text.
The central legal issue before the court was the determination of the Initiating Application filed by Lane & Parsons. The court was required to decide whether this application should be upheld or dismissed.
Judge Neville ordered that the Initiating Application, filed on 8 May 2015, be dismissed. The court further ordered that there be no order as to costs.
